ALT-J – THE DREAM

Mercury prize-nominated indie rockers, alt-J are back with their first album of all new material since 2017’s Relaxer.

The Dream is already being well-received by critics, with DORK magazine awarding the album a perfect 5/5 and stating: “In what is already an exciting time for fans of music that can’t be easily defined genre-wise, alt-J have pushed themselves back to the front here.”

DAN ANDRIANO & THE BYGONES – DEAR DARKNESS

Dan Andriano, bass player & co-lead vocalist for Alkaline Trio, has previously released two solo albums (2011’s Hurricane Season, 2015’s Party Adjacent) under the name Dan Andriano In The Emergency Room.

What started out as an idea to record an EP of Blondie and Go-Go’s covers, turned into Dear Darkness by Dan Andriano & The Bygones; an LP of all original material.

ANDY BELL – FLICKER

Welsh guitarist Andy Bell is perhaps best known as lead guitarist for influential shoegazers Ride, and also played bass & keyboards for Oasis from 1999-2009 (as well as rhythm guitar for Oasis off-shoot Beady Eye‘s two albums).

After 30+ years as a professional musician, he released his first solo albums in 2020 & 2021. This week, he releases the 18-track Flicker, recorded with former Oasis guitarist Gem Archer in 2016.

BIG THIEF – DRAGON NEW WARM MOUNTAIN I BELIEVE IN YOU

One of the most highly-anticipated indie releases of the year is from the rising and critically acclaimed Big Thief.

Dragon New Warm Mountain I Believe In You, the Brooklyn band’s fifth album, is a double album containing 20 songs and 81 minutes worth of music.

SLASH feat. MYLES KENNEDY AND THE CONSPIRATORS – 4

Slash featuring Myles Kennedy and the Conspirators recorded their fourth album with multi-Grammy winning producer, Dave Cobb who is best known for his work with Sturgill Simpson, Jason Isbell, Brandi Carlile and Shooter Jennings; but he’s also helmed the production board for Chris Cornell, Rival Sons, Finger Eleven and Europe.

4 is the highly-anticipated follow-up to their 2018 #1 album, Living the Dream.

SPOON – LUCIFER ON THE SOFA

One of the most anticipated indie rock albums of the year comes from the consistently good, and critically acclaimed Austin, TX rockers, Spoon.

Lucifer on the Sofa is the quintet’s 10th LP and first release of all new material since 2017’s Hot Thoughts.

FRANK TURNER – FTHC

FTHC is Frank Turner‘s first new album in 3 years. With plans to tour in 2020 being canceled due to COVID-19, he turned his attention to performing acoustic livestreams to benefit small venues struggling during the lockdown. In addition to his back catalog, Turner debuted many news songs that would end up on his ninth studio album.

FTHC features guest appearances from Jason Isbell, Dominic Howard of Muse and Ilan Rubin of Nine Inch Nails and Angles And Airwaves.

EDDIE VEDDER – EARTHLING

Eddie Vedder‘s third solo album (including the Into the Wild soundtrack) features guest appearances from Elton John, Ringo Starr, Stevie Wonder and Vedder’s own father, the late Edward Severson, Jr.

ZEAL & ARDOR – ZEAL & ARDOR

Critically acclaimed soulful avant-garde blues metal band Zeal & Ardor are back with their first new album since 2018.

Kerrang magazine calls the self-titled Zeal & Ardor “brilliant” and says the band “have proven remarkably resilient while staying essentially true to the concept of cross-pollinating African-American spiritual music with black metal”.
